AAP Suffers Major Setback As MP Sushil Kumar Rinku, MLA Sheetal Angural Join BJP

AAP's lone Lok Sabha MP Sushil Kumar Rinku and Punjab MLA Sheetal Angural joined the BJP in Delhi.

Lok Sabha Elections: In a major setback to the Aam Aadmi Party ahead of the Lok Sabha elections, party MP from Punjab's Jalandhar Sushil Kumar Rinku and MLA in the state Sheetal Angural joined the Bharatiya Janata Party in Delhi on Wednesday.

Rinku, the MP from Jalandhar in Punjab, and Angural, who was elected to the state Assembly from Jalandhar West, joined the saffron party in the presence of Union minister Hardeep Singh Puri and its national general secretary Vinod Tawde.

After joining the BJP, Sushil Kumar Rinku said that it is true that the promises were not fulfilled because AAP did not support him. "It is true that the promises I made to the people of Jalandhar were not fulfilled because my party (AAP) did not support me. I am impressed with the working style of PM Narendra Modi and Union Home Minister Amit Shah," Rinku said.

"I have taken this decision for the development of Jalandhar. We will take Jalandhar forward. We will bring all the projects of the Central Government to Jalandhar," Rinku told ANI.

Last year, Rinku quit the Congress to join the AAP to contest the bypoll to the Jalandhar Lok Sabha seat. He was a vocal critic of the saffron party in the Lower House of Parliament. Rinku was even suspended from the Lok Sabha for his unruly protests.
